Thomas ‘Tom’ Isbell, 81 of Sheffield, died Tuesday, August 1, 2017 after a brief illness. Tom served as fire chief of Sheffield for many years, was owner of A-1 Auto Supply and has served on the Board of TVA Credit Union. He was a faithful member of York Terrace Church, serving on the Teller Committee. He was always smiling and loved making us laugh. He had so much love for his wife Virginia. He loved his grandchildren more than life itself. He was an avid gardener and loved to share his produce with friends and family. He was huge fan of Alabama football.

He is survived by his wife Virginia, daughter Tommie Evans, daughter Cindy Billings and husband Barry, son Todd Isbell and wife Miranda and five grandchildren Caleb and Katy Billings, Saul Evans, Mattie Leah Smith and husband Brandon, and Emma Isbell. He is survived by his brother Doug Isbell and sisters Donnie Byrd, Tina Tverberg, and Mary Jane Lackey.

He was preceded in death by his parents Homer and Edna Weems Isbell, sister Josephine Oliver, and brothers Ray, Gunter, and Marcell Isbell.
